You can take advantage of a broad range of advice and support offered by the Australian Government. These services include information and advice on starting and expanding a business, obtaining funding and training.

What to do...

  • Check our Events Calendar for seminars and workshops on how to start a business.
  • Certain industry associations and government agencies may be able to help - search our directory for contact details.
  • Contact your nearest Business Enterprise Centre for free advice and support.
  • If you're in a rural area, contact your Area Consultative Committee about government priorities and programs.
  • Find out if you are eligible for a New Enterprise Incentive Scheme.
  • Contact the ACCC Small Business Helpline for assistance with understanding your responsibilities under the Trade Practices Act.
  • Access specialist advice, know how and technologies to improve your business performance through the Australian Industry Productivity Centres.
  • Consult an experienced business adviser, accountant or solicitor.
  • Find out about support available for young Australians in business through Enterprise Network for Young Australians.
  • Visit the National Innovation website to find out what assistance and support is available for making your business more innovative.
  • See what advice and support is available in your state or territory.
